  • Title

    The measurement of cell viability based on temporal bag of words for image sequences

  • Abstract
    The measurement of cell viability is an important and challenging topic in the cellular property researches. In this paper, we have presented a novel framework to measure the cell viability from both contour deformation and cytoplasm streaming for image sequences. The framework is distinguished by two aspects: First, we construct the appearance change field on the basis of the displacement field in order to more completely evaluate the streaming of protoplasm. Second, Temporal Bag of Words (TBoW) is introduced to capture the variation of cell viability across the temporal dimension. Experiments show that the proposed method is effective to quantize the cell viability.
